A layer of chocolate gets covered with your favorite toppings, caramel, diced apples, and more chocolate on top for one decadent fall treat in this yummy caramel apple bark!
Line a 13" x 18" baking sheet with parchment paper and set aside.
Place 3 cups chocolate chips in a microwave safe bowl and microwave on high power for 30 seconds then stir. Continue cooking on high power, stirring every 15 seconds, until chocolate chips are melted and smooth.
3 1/2 cups semi-sweet chocolate chips
Spread melted chocolate on prepared baking sheet, then top the melted chocolate with a layer of pretzels.
3 cups pretzels
Melt caramels in the microwave, starting with 30 seconds on high, stir well, then continue cooking and stir well every 15 seconds until caramels are bubbly
11 ounces melting caramel bits
Mix the diced apples into the melted caramel, then pour it over the pretzel layer and spread evenly.
3 Granny Smith apples
Place baking sheet into the refrigerator and allow to cool for 30 minutes.
While it's cooling, melt the remaining 1/2 cup of chocolate chips then remove the bark from refrigerator and drizzle melted chocolate over it.
3 1/2 cups semi-sweet chocolate chips
Place bark back in the refrigerator for 2 - 3 hours or until it's completely set. Remove from the refrigerator and cut it into pieces.
Notes
Store in the refrigerator until ready to be eaten. I typically like to remove from the fridge after a couple of hours of setting, cut, and put it back into an airtight container to keep in the fridge until I’m ready to serve.Enjoy the caramel apple bark the day it’s made for best taste. If you’d like to keep it for longer, store it in the refrigerator as mentioned above.Don’t try to freeze the caramel apple bark, it doesn’t freeze well.Try doing different toppings on each of the different fourths of the caramel apple bark. Mix it up with Mini M&Ms, pretzel pieces, almonds, and even Oreo pieces would be good!
